The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of Azerbaijan Jeyhun Bayramov and the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Russian Federation Sergey Lavrov held a telephone conversation on November 8, Report informs.
The ministers discussed the implementation of the trilateral statement on the eve of its anniversary.
The sides also exchanged views on the agenda of bilateral cooperation.
The statement was signed by President of the Russian Federation Vladimir Putin, President of Azerbaijan Ilham Aliyev and Prime Minister of Armenia Nikol Pashinyan on November 10, 2020.
